Iris subg. Hermodactyloides

text: The subgenus Hermodactyloides of Iris includes all reticulate-bulbed bulbous irises. It was formerly named as a genus, Iridodictyum by Rodionenko in 1961. but it was not widely accepted and most botanists preferred 'Hermodactyloides'. Édouard Spach named the genus in 1846. The word 'Hermodactyloides' comes from 'Hermes', a Greek God, and 'daktylos' - finger.
